About Karla Hoffman

Karla Hoffman is a scholar working on Aerospace Engineering, General Economics, Econometrics and Finance, Computer Networks and Communications, Transportation and Management Science and Operations Research, having authored 46 papers that have together received 1.0k indexed citations. Recurring topics across this work include Air Traffic Management and Optimization (14 papers), Aviation Industry Analysis and Trends (13 papers), Transportation Planning and Optimization (10 papers), Vehicle Routing Optimization Methods (6 papers), Optimization and Packing Problems (5 papers), Optimization and Mathematical Programming (4 papers), Auction Theory and Applications (4 papers) and Advanced Optimization Algorithms Research (4 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(483 citations), Numerical Analysis (129 citations), Management Science and Operations Research (208 citations), Transportation (104 citations) and Computational Theory and Mathematics (190 citations). Karla Hoffman has collaborated with scholars based in United States, Germany and Qatar. Frequent co-authors include Manfred Padberg, Carl M. Harris, James E. Falk, Patsy B Saunders, John Ferguson, Lance Sherry, Douglas R. Shier, George Donohue, Paul D. Domich and Saul I. Gass. Their work appears in journals such as Operations Research, Annals of Operations Research, Management Science, ACM Transactions on Mathematical Software and Mathematical Programming.
